DatamanUSA, LLC

Data Engineer – RMS Data Migration

⭐ - Featured Role | Apply direct with Data Freelance Hub
This role is a Remote Data Engineer position focused on RMS Data Migration for the State of Vermont, lasting 1 year at $56.00 - $68.00 per hour. Key skills include advanced SQL, MySQL, Microsoft SQL Server, and ETL processes. Experience in public safety RMS and government data migrations is required.
🌎 - Country
United States
💱 - Currency
$ USD
-
💰 - Day rate
544
-
🗓️ - Date
January 9, 2026
🕒 - Duration
More than 6 months
-
🏝️ - Location
Remote
-
📄 - Contract
Unknown
-
🔒 - Security
Unknown
-
📍 - Location detailed
Remote
-
🧠 - Skills detailed
#Data Migration #SQL Server #Databases #Microsoft SQL #Physical Data Model #Data Modeling #Migration #MySQL #SQL Queries #MS SQL (Microsoft SQL Server) #Database Schema #Datasets #Data Quality #SQL (Structured Query Language) #Compliance #Microsoft SQL Server #Database Design #Documentation #Database Architecture #Normalization #Data Conversion #"ETL (Extract #Transform #Load)" #Data Engineering
Role description
Job Title: Data Engineer – RMS Data Migration Client: State of Vermont – Department of Public Safety (Fire Safety Division)Location: RemoteDuration: 1 YearPosition Overview The Vermont Department of Public Safety – Fire Safety Division is seeking an experienced Data Engineer to support the migration of data from a legacy Records Management System (RMS) to a new RMS platform. The role focuses on data discovery, modeling, extraction, transformation, and preparation of legacy data for ingestion into the new system.The legacy RMS data resides in MySQL databases replicated to Microsoft SQL Server. Comprehensive schema documentation and data dictionaries are incomplete or unavailable, requiring strong analytical skills and experience working with undocumented or ambiguous data structures.The legacy system contains approximately 6 GB of structured data across 42 tables. The Data Engineer will work independently while collaborating with Agency IT staff, RMS vendors, and subject matter experts to ensure successful and timely data conversion. The target completion date for all data migration activities is February 12, 2026.Key Responsibilities Analyze and reverse-engineer undocumented MySQL and MSSQL database schemas. Perform data discovery, profiling, and validation across legacy RMS tables. Design and document logical and physical data models for migration purposes. Develop optimized, repeatable, and deterministic SQL queries to extract and transform large datasets. Prepare structured data for ingestion into the new RMS in compliance with vendor-specific formats and validation rules. Design and execute ETL processes to support full and incremental data migrations. Process and migrate binary large objects (BLOBs), including PDFs and other unstructured data. Support iterative test migrations and adjust SQL scripts, mappings, and transformation logic based on findings. Identify data quality issues and recommend remediation strategies. Collaborate with Agency IT staff, RMS vendor teams, and subject matter experts during technical discussions. Produce clear, complete technical documentation suitable for long-term Agency maintenance. Provide knowledge transfer to Agency personnel, including walkthroughs of queries, mappings, and ETL logic. Communicate progress, risks, and timelines effectively with minimal supervision. Required Technical Expertise Advanced SQL, including complex SELECT statements, joins, subqueries, and transformation logic. Strong experience with MySQL and Microsoft SQL Server, including database architecture and schema discovery. Solid understanding of data modeling, normalization, and relational database design. Proven ability to reverse-engineer undocumented or poorly documented schemas. Hands-on experience with ETL methodologies and preparing data for third-party system ingestion. Experience processing and migrating BLOBs, PDFs, and unstructured data. Strong analytical, problem-solving, and technical documentation skills. Ability to interpret incomplete, ambiguous, or legacy data structures. Preferred Qualifications Experience working with public safety RMS, case management systems, or similarly complex relational data environments. Prior experience supporting data migrations for government or public-sector agencies. Familiarity with RMS vendor ingestion frameworks and validation processes. Job Type: Contract Pay: $56.00 - $68.00 per hour Expected hours: 40 per week Application Question(s): RMS Required Public Safety Required RMS Data Migration Required Government Client Experience Required Work Location: Remote